8,325 2 20 27. asked Dec 7 '18 at 9:52. The LOOKUP function is double-byte enabled. I have written some sort routines for PROGRESS 4GL/ABL and wanting to get some input whether these sorts can be improved. 6 Comments 1 Solution 493 Views Last Modified: 4/21/2021. However, the information provided is for your information only. The field-list specifies a list of fields to include or exclude when you open the query. Write a Tutorial. This difference in performance is due to query optimizations that exist only for the. It is Progress 4GL function for counting days in the month. What is Progress 4GL? Here we can see basic constructions of Progress 4GL open-edge language such as, function; define variable, if statements, some built-in functions like INTEGER, declaration of array, RETURN statement. 1-800-477-6473 Ready to Talk? Remarks. Did this article resolve your question/issue? Contribute to rodolfoag/4gl-excel development by creating an account on GitHub. The manner in which Progress handles transactions is one of the unique and powerful features of the 4GL. What is the syntax for REPEAT loop? Results are filtered as expected when running the same query as a FOR EACH or a static query. An expression that evaluates to a DATETIME or DATETIME-TZ. A function must be declared in the "main" procedure. Option #1 Consider re-writing the query altogether to eliminate the use of the LOOKUP function. temp-tables,progress-4gl,openedge. There are fewer openings for this job as this is not much popular and used in all organizations. The same process runs once for all the processes in the application. FUNCTION fnLuhnAlgorithm RETURNS LOGICAL (INPUT pcNumber AS CHARACTER): /*----- Purpose: Applies Luhn Algorithm to check a Number Notes: Returns True/False Validation based on check digit From the rightmost digit, which is the check digit, moving left, double the value of every second digit; if … Why CAN-DO function is security function.I did search regarding security functionality of CAN-DO function but didn't find anything related. which TextBoxes go where on the screen, which DropDown/ComboBox controls would use which lookup tables, which Buttons would be where on the screen, the general type of a screen (Edit, Browse, Find, etc.) Try to assign the value of the function to a variable and use that variable in the. And whether my sorts are true to name. The applications developed using Progress 4GL are reliable, cost-effective. There are several built in functions and statements for accessing the operating system. create tt1. 4GL Representation of the DOM For Version 9.1A, we have defined an initial set of extensions to the Progress 4GL to allow the use of XML through the DOM interface. This would be translating only a part of the PROGRESS 4GL code, namely the part that is responsible for specifying e.g. A user defined function in Progress ABL is a reusable program module. You need to write your own … SupportLink PartnerLink Telerik Your Account. Please tell us how we can make this article more useful. When a function is used on the left side of a query WHERE clause, all records have to be sent to the client in order for the function to be evaluated. was not in the 4gl… • Someone noticed that CAN-DO could be subverted to perform this common task: 22 display can-do( "a,b,c", "z" ). After completing this course you … Use of field-lists in progress. Recent changes Random page Categories Special pages Help. SUBSTRING in progress-4gl. What are the two ways of programming in progress? About Progress Company Overview Leadership Corporate Social Responsibility Careers Offices Customers News & Info Blogs Investor Relations Press Releases Press Coverage Recognitions Events. The specified list can contain entries that have multi-byte characters and the character delimiter can be a multi-byte character. create tt1. Explore Progress 4gl Jobs Openings In Your Desired Locations Now! NUM-ENTRIES(string [, delimiter]) Using comma, the default delimiter: DEFINE VARIABLE cList AS CHARACTER NO-UNDO. Thiru Thiru. This is the syntax for field-list: Here's a quick and dirty example of what you're asking for: define temp-table tt1 field f1 as character field f2 as decimal . In Progress ABL there are two types of strings, those defined as CHARACTER and those defined as LONGCHAR.A file larger than 32K in length is a LONGCHAR.Most strings are unless specified any other way case insensitive. // Displays 40 and 56 Comparing numbers http://www.riptutorial.com/ The compiled result of any file containing Progress 4GL. 4GL/ABL: Why is my CAN-FIND function slower than my FOR FIRST statement? NUM-ENTRIES Returns the number of entries in a list. 23 6. share | improve this question. To convert a date in format YYYY-MM-DD on Progress 4gl, we can use the ISO-DATE function. OpenEdge Advanced Business Language, or OpenEdge ABL for short, is a business application development language created and maintained by Progress Software Corporation (PSC). I am the bigginner for this language. Question 3. Please provide us a way to contact you,
A user defined function in Progress ABL is a reusable program module. What is Dynamic function in progress 4gl?I have tried many but I don't get clear understanding.Please explain with an example. It is generally considered bad practice to use functions on the left side of a WHERE clause. r-index.p The from-string parameter can be any expression that evaluates to a string or a LONGCHAR. CUI (Procedure Editor) GUI (ADM-2) 4. The Progress/OpenEdge 4GL/ABL Super Procedures have two important advantages. edited Dec 7 … Documentation & User Assistance . The course 4GL Essentials … r-index.p Progress Software Corporation makes no explicit or implied claims to the validity of this information. It cannot be declared inside a procedure or inside another function. www.4gl.fr FREEWARE and TOOLS for PROGRESS developers Page www.4gl.fr 2 21-apr-2012 The goal of this publication is to inform you of some tips that you can use in your PROGRESS applications. Tom Bascom. Question 2. And I would also be very interested in any suggestions how to change the Quick sort to do a … What is the purpose of all these function keys is only F1-F12 only available on keyboard ??? I am using an ERP product called Epicor and trying to create a calculated field using their query tool. 4GL/ABL: Why is my CAN-FIND function slower than my FOR FIRST statement? Returns an integer giving the position of an expression in a list. There are a number of functions and methods for working with comma (or other character) separated lists in Progress 4GL. Login. And whether my sorts are true to name. The LOOKUP function is double-byte enabled. Syntax LOOKUP (expression, list [, character]) 14. TOOLS. r-entry.p. It is also an area that we tend to struggle with usually because we imagine that the subject is more complex than it is in reality. cList = "Hello,nice,world!". Syntax: Lookup (). The specified expression can yield a string value that contains double-byte characters and the character delimiter can be a double-byte character. This course uses the Procedure Editor and the AppBuilder as tools to write and test your code. DEFINE VARIABLE daynam AS CHARACTER NO-UNDO INITIAL "Sunday, Monday, Tuesday, … 2008-03-17 Sample yesterday DISPLAY ISO-DATE(to… SupportLink PartnerLink Telerik Your Account. MESSAGE LOOKUP("nice", cList) VIEW-AS ALERT-BOX. CAN-DO … more history • A *lot* of code was created by a very early, very successful VAR using this technique. progress-4gl,openedge,4gl There is no built in function to give a maximum or minimum number from given list of numbers. A double-byte character progress-4gl documentation: String manipulation. The specified expression can yield a string value that contains double-byte characters and the character delimiter can be a double-byte character. My implementation in Progress 4GL of the Luhn Algorithm. I have a value in a … //2 MESSAGE LOOKUP("cruel", cList) VIEW-AS ALERT-BOX. See Trademarks for appropriate markings. Some of these codes can appear on your control panel or HMC display. You can stretch the image, capture mouse click events, set the transparent attribute. For this, we need only press “run” button. For A4GL extensions. • LOOKUP, ENTRY etc. Progress Software Corporation makes all reasonable efforts to verify this information. Introduction. But it's basically a function working on strings. Any suggestions on improving it? It cannot be declared inside a procedure or inside another function. The language, typically classified as a fourth-generation programming language, uses an English-like syntax to simplify software development. A function must be declared in the "main" procedure. We’re putting world-class, real-time analytics, decision-making, and data visualization at the fingertips of business users. This can impact upon … //0 Special characters (and escaping) In Progress 4GL the normal way to write a special character is to preceed it with a tilde character (~). • Unfortunately a great many Progress programmers have been exposed to that code. I have written some sort routines for PROGRESS 4GL/ABL and wanting to get some input whether these sorts can be improved. GO. The combsort was easy enough to write for ASCII sort and to make a version to do numeric sorts. The code as I understand is Progress. Returns a 0 if the expression is not in the list. Describe the benefits of separating User Interface and Business Logic code. What Is The Latest Version In Progress And In Which Are Currently Working? DEFINE VARIABLE daynum AS INTEGER NO-UNDO. Introduction. HELP US. Copyright © 2017 Progress Software Corporation and/or its subsidiaries or affiliates.All Rights Reserved. The NUM-ENTRIES function is multi-byte enabled. If in options insert key F36 is used , then which function key is going to be used for this operation? Each occurrence of from-string within source-string is replaced. Syntax LOOKUP (expression, list [, character]) 14. This procedure takes the data in file customer.d and enters it into the OpenEdge database table Customer. 6 Comments 1 Solution 493 Views Last Modified: 4/21/2021. This function takes two parameters one is the position of the string and another one is the list. Progress_4GL. progress-4gl Functions. About Progress Company Overview Leadership Corporate Social Responsibility Careers Offices Customers News & Info Blogs Investor Relations Press Releases Press Coverage Recognitions Events. See also Support. Trim: Removes leading and trailing white space, or other specified characters, from a … ABL LOOKUP function used in WHERE clause of dynamic query does not cause results to be filtered when executed against DataServer for Oracle or or DataServer for Microsoft SQL Server. Library to create an Excel file from Progress 4GL. You can however invioke them dynamically using, Calling functions in your queries can lead to bad performance since index matching will hurt. Title: BP1220 4GL Programming for Performance 1 BP12204GL Programming for Performance. Do not create indexes that share the same components. Can-do (
,
Why Dogecoin Dropping Today, Ticketmaster Greensboro Nc Phone Number, Kent Card Phone Number, Miles To Go Before I Sleep Quotes, Capital In Nepali Language, Pacifica Spf 30 Mineral Face Sunscreen With Coconut Probiotics,